Go see Satchmo at the Waldorf if you're in NOLA.
Posted on 10/16/18 at 9:54 am
Posted on 10/16/18 at 9:54 am
Went and saw it Sunday afternoon at Le Petit de Vieux Carre by Jackson Square. Play was really good.
Barry Shabaka Henley owned the role of Louis Armstrong. I mean friggin owned it. Even sounded like him. He easily switched to playing Miles Davis and Michael Glaser. Even sounded like Miles and had the New York Jew dialect down pat.
He brought out the poignancy of Louis Armstrong. Loved by the white folks but Tommed by his own people and how that affected him. There were times where the audience cracked up and others where it was spellbound by the depth of Armstrong's emotions. Satchmo was in sort of a no-mans land and Henley did a great job of bringing that out in his performance.
It's a one man show, one act, 90 minute play.
